Asensio and Militao score to give Real Madrid 2-0 win against CeltaApr 22, 2023, 0534 PM ETMarco Asensio and Eder Militao scored to give Real Madrid a 2-0 win against Celta at Santiago Bernabeu on Saturday and cut Barcelona's lead at the top of LaLiga to eight eight-games remaining, second-placed Real maintained their slim title hopes by moving to 65 points. Barca have a game in hand and host third-placed Atletico Madrid on Atletico are undefeated in their last 13 LaLiga games and riding a six-game winning streak, 13 points behind Barca and five from Real. Celta are 12th in the standings on 36 was a lukewarm start to the match with Real not in a hurry to pressure the visitors. However, they gradually became more aggressive, with Vinicius Jr and Asensio running the were well on top midway through the first half and were playing the ball around Celta's penalty area but missing that crucial final took them 42 minutes to record their first shot on target and Asensio made the most of it, opening the scoring with a one-touch strike from the middle of the box after Vinicius ran down the left and put in a low cross for the Spain Militao wrapped up the win right after the break, launching himself at a corner from Asensio to score with an unstoppable towering header from close took their foot off the pedal after that, comfortable with seeing out the game with their lead their Champions League semi-final first leg against Manchester City only three days after they play Osasuna in the Copa del Rey final in May, Real are banking on a win from their city rivals on Sunday to spice up LaLiga's last few weeks."We are going to fight until the last game, until it is mathematically impossible," Real goalkeeper Thibaut Courtois told DAZN."It's a pity that we dropped some points in our way... but with the Champions League in play, it can happen."Now we want to win the next three matches and when the Cup final arrives, we will see how far away we are. We want to win to have a good feeling ahead of the Champions League. It is key that we are all in good shape. Let's hope we close the season well."

Real Madrid, funnily enough, are one club reportedly interested in adding them to their ranks, but they are far from being the only one. a las 22/04/20232052CEST Real Madrid vs Celta Vigo last five meetingsLet's be frank. Celta probably won’t be relishing this trip to Estadio Santiago Bernabeú. They haven’t won any of their last 13 matches against Real Madrid, losing nine of the last 10. Their last league win away to Los Blancos came in November 2006, although they did win in the Spanish capital in the Copa del Rey in January are the last five meetings between the teamsAugust 2022 Celta Vigo 1-4 Real Madrid, LaLigaApril 2022 Celta Vigo 1-2 Real Madrid, LaLigaSeptember 2021 Real Madrid 5-2 Celta Vigo, LaLigaMarch 2021 Celta Vigo 1-3 Real Madrid, LaLigaJanuary 2021 Real Madrid 2-0 Celta Vigo, a las 22/04/20232047CEST One man who has already extended his deal with the club is striker and skipper Karim Benzema, courtesy of the 'Ballon d'Or clause'. Spare a thought for Thibaut Courtois, who will have smelly goalkeeper's gloves over the top of his immaculately cared for hands. a las 22/04/20232005CEST Celta Vigo 2022-23 season so farCelta Vigo find themselves in no-man’s land in mid-table, a position they’ll be grateful for considering it looked as if they could find themselves in relegation danger earlier in the season. A run of only one defeat in 10 LaLiga matches between the end of January and the second week of April saw them ease away from the bottom three. Could they even mount a late push for a Europa League spot? They are 11 points off sixth-placed Villarreal, so probably not. Iago Aspas has excelled once again with 12 league goals so far, although he has arguably been upstaged by youngster Gabri Veiga, who has scored nine times from midfield. a las 22/04/20231957CEST Barcelona celebrate Franck Kessié's winner against Real MadridReal Madrid 2022-23 season so farIn the first few months of the season, Real Madrid looked strong favourites to retain their league title. Poor form either side of the World Cup break, however, cost them dearly and means that now have next to no chance of catching Barcelona, whose late Clásico victory on 19 March all but ensured the league trophy would be going back to Camp Ancelotti’s men have even seen Atlético Madrid cut the gap significantly between second and third in the last few months and will be keen to fend off their city rivals, who are just two points behind them. The season could still be a roaring success though, as they are through to the Champions League semi-finals, where they will take on Manchester City, and are odds-on favourites to win the Copa del Rey against Osasuna. a las 22/04/20231958CEST Bucket-list BernabéuWhat would you give to be able to play on the hallowed turf at Estadio Santiago Bernabéu?
